Philipp Posch from POSCH Preview creates highly detailed BIM models from existing objects.
For the new website, we were able to visualize the entire process as a 3D animated video.
The idea behind it was simple: Many people know what a laser scan is. However, very few people can imagine how this results in a finished BIM model.
That is exactly why the animation shows the process step by step. From scan to point cloud to final model.
